English Living is a boutique home decor store in Saint Louis, MO, offering a curated selection of British-inspired furnishings and accessories.
With a focus on classic elegance and timeless design, English Living provides a unique shopping experience for those seeking to add a touch of sophistication to their living spaces.
Generated from their business information